Episode 2799 was broadcast on 27 June 2000, as part of Series 43.

Bruce Lambert played Bob Knape, with Bob Knape winning 62 – 28. The Dictionary Corner guest was Magnus Magnusson, and the lexicographer was Penny Silva.
